The new Dark Side podcast looks at unsolved murders in Fairview Park

CLEVELAND, Ohio (WOIO) – Five years have passed and a murderer is still at large. A murder mystery in the Cleveland Metroparks remains unsolved.

“Everyone who ever hears the story says it doesn’t make sense that no one saw anything,” said Darlene Sledge, Carnell Sledge’s mother.

Two friends, 40-year-old Carnell Sledge and 33-year-old Kate Brown, were shot and killed on June 4, 2019.

They were sitting outdoors on a bench on the Rocky River Reservation in broad daylight at 5 p.m.

Yet there is no suspect, no witness, no weapon and apparently no motive for their murders.

“They had no known enemies, no recent feuds, no significant assets, no criminal histories,” Lt. Don Sylvis, Cleveland Metroparks Police Detective.

The mystery surrounding Kate and Carnell's murder is the focus of the latest episode of 19 Investigates' true crime podcast “Dark Side of the Land.”

Katherine Brown and Carnell Sledge(Source: Provided to WOIO)

A Cleveland Metroparks Police investigator and an FBI special agent walk us through the evidence in the case, the people of interest and the latest developments in their investigation.

Video and audio recordings of the first officers who arrived at the scene on the evening of the murder provide insight into the initial course of the investigation.

The families of Kate Brown and Carnell Sledge discuss their theories about what may have happened. They also share fond memories of Kate and Nell, as he was affectionately known, and the pain of being robbed of so many more memories.

Investigators and families are asking the public for help. They believe someone out there has information that could solve this murder.

There is a $100,000 reward for information leading to an arrest.
